Babylon Station Suspends Three Morning Trains

LIRR train schedule for Tuesday to include delays and suspensions

As a result of a cable fire at Jamaica Station on Monday Morning,  Long Island Rail Road customers should expect significant schedule changes and delays during Tuesday morning and evening rush hours, MTA officials said.

The Tuesday morning rush service includes the cancellation of 33 westbound a.m. rush hour trains -- including three Babylon Station-- and will not run 75 percent of the 144 trains that normall operate.  LIRR service on the Port Washington Branch will operate normally. 

The following Babylon Station trains were cancelled.

  • The 6:15 a.m. Babylon train due in Atlantic Terminal at 7:27 a.m.
  • The 8:16 a.m. Babylon train due in Penn Station at 9:31 a.m.
  • The 8:35 a.m. Babylon train due in Penn Station at 9:37 a.m.

Crews have been working around-the-clock to repair the damage assessed to the tower's switching boards .  Over 200 wires need to be maintenanced for possible damage from the fire.

The LIRR's Tuesday evening plann will provide about 60 percent of the LIRR's regular 120 trains departing Manhattan between 4 p.m. and 8 p.m.

Customers are advised to expect canceled trains, delays and no scheduled connections at Jamaica Station.
